Consolidations Accounting

  • Responsible for coordinating and reviewing journal entries and account analysis; along with coordinating maintenance and control procedures for the general ledger system
  • Responsible for coordinating and reviewing the completion of the month end consolidation process performed in BPC including data loads, journal entries, and configured logic Identifies and resolves reconciling differences during the monthly consolidation process by reviewing BPC reports and working with the appropriate finance or IT team members
  • Identifies BPC and consolidation process improvements as appropriate and helps to manage the implementation of those improvements
  • Performs the initial review of the financial statements including BPC validation reports and published financial reports
  • Coordinates and reviews preparation and issuance of various reports to management
  • Reviews 10K and 10Q footnotes including the debt compliance footnote for condensed consolidating financial statements
